Packaging Terrorism: Co-opting the News for Politics and Profit (Communication in the Public Interest Book 12)
Packaging Terrorism investigates how American media have identified and covered international terrorism and violence since September 11, 2001.
- Compares US coverage with that of British and Arab media
- Discusses the priorities, assumptions, political debates, deadline pressures and bottom-line considerations that will continue to influence coverage in the future
- Suggests how terrorism could be better covered by the media going forwards
